Sažetak
This paper focuses on young people as human resources for sustainable rural development. In order to effectively use their potential, there is a need to provide them with new and better competences, through educational system and multi- sectoral networking. Namely, young people are recognized as one of the „economic capital“ in sustainable agricultural and rural development. In 1992, the Republic of Croatia supported Agenda 21 (UN, Conference in RIO) and determined the development based on the concept of sustainability. Education is recognized as a key for the achievement of sustainable development. According to OECD criterion, 91, 6% of Croatian territory is rural and 47, 6% of the total population lives in rural areas. Croatia is implementing EU’s Common Agricultural Policy as a member of European Union. It promotes sustainable rural development through diversification of the rural economy, integration of all relevant rural sectors and empowered local key stakeholders. Faculty of Agriculture in Osijek developed three projects focused on young people, two are already implemented under IPA EU fund, that are contributing to sustainable rural development by introducing its principles to VET education, creation on new lifelong learning programmes and master studies. This paper will present some of the experience gained through their implementation.
